Transaction d21a8f67ac95fc79a69ecfcdf870cfbee90111d6d9b956220dfa2aa47c6749fc

3 Input
1 Outputs
  • d21a8f67ac95fc79a69ecfcdf870cfbee90111d6d9b956220dfa2aa47c6749fc:0
  • value  110000000
    address  16kGgxvBUZXFRA4S6dUKSuyvbTRn5t545o